When choosing a toilet alarm system, there are several factors to consider. The system should be easy to use, with simple buttons or pull cords that are accessible to all users. It should also have a loud and clear alarm that can be heard from a distance, ensuring that help is summoned quickly in case of an emergency. Additionally, the system should be durable and reliable, with a backup power source to ensure that it functions even during power outages.
